Grinding in concentrator plants is one of the least efficient yet most critical processes in mining – only 3–5% of energy input is effectively used for mineral size reduction. This inefficiency leads to lost value, higher costs and missed opportunities for optimisation.

MillSlicer VIP – Optimisation Oriented Mill Measurement is Molycop’s next-generation system designed to transform mill monitoring. It provides robust, real-time data that gives operators visibility into mill performance like never before. 

Key focus areas

With MillSlicer VIP, operators can:
  • improve throughput and efficiency in SAG/AG mills
  • measure key parameters such as mill volume, steel charge %, toe angle, and liner impacts
  • control mill speed and protect liners using real-time ball striking position data
  • enable better mill feed control
  • use historical vibration data to estimate liner and bearing wear
  • rely on robust, low-maintenance sensors built for challenging mining conditions.
